Mr Wheeldon's VIP Lunch
Each week, Mr Wheeldon holds a VIP Lunch session for a group of children of all ages in the new building. A child is chosen from each class to attend the VIP lunch. In order for a child to be awarded a place at this amazing lunch table, they will need to have shown excellent manners in class and around school. They may have held doors open, remembered to say please and thank you, been extra helpful around the class or been a really good friend. In Friday's assembly, the teachers announce who has been chosen from their class for the following week and they are given the VIP card to display on their behaviour chart for the whole week.
On Friday, the children who were chosen are sent to the conference room with their lunch, regardless if they are on school dinners or packed lunches. They sit around the big table and have their lunch with Mr Wheeldon and get to chat and watch cartoons. Each child gets to choose a special drink and also gets to have crisps and biscuits with their lunch. The VIP lunch is lots of fun and the children who have been awarded this honour so far have said that they really enjoyed it.
